DISCUSSION... Showers and isolated thunderstorms may linger into the
afternoon across far eastern Oklahoma and northwest Arkansas.

Later this afternoon, storms will likely redevelop along a cold
front which will lead to additional chances for severe weather,
mainly across southeast Oklahoma and northwest Arkansas this
afternoon and evening. While severe potential is not expected to as
high as was seen yesterday, the strongest storms will be capable of
producing large hail, damaging winds, and will also carry a non zero
tornado threat.

EXTENDED DISCUSSION... Another storm system will arrive Tuesday,
continuing to affect the area through Friday. The main impact will
be repeated chances for precipitation and thunderstorms. Due to the
previously wet conditions and additional rainfall, flooding may
occur in spots. Gusty winds will also develop. Cooler and drier
weather returns by next weekend.

...FLOOD ADVISORY REMAINS IN EFFECT UNTIL TOMORROW EVENING...


* WHAT...Flooding caused by excessive rainfall continues.

* WHERE...Mulberry River near Mulberry.

* WHEN...Until tomorrow evening.

* IMPACTS...At 14.0 feet, no flooding occurs but the river is swift
and dangerous. Backwater from the Arkansas River may affect low
lying areas near the first few miles of the Mulberry River.

* ADDITIONAL DETAILS...
- At 1:30 PM CDT Sunday the stage was 5.0 feet.
- Forecast...The river is expected to rise to a crest of 13.5
feet just after midnight tonight.
- Action stage is 10.0 feet.
- Flood stage is 18.0 feet.
